How to Take Care of a Robot Mop and Vacuum

A robot vacuum or mop can save you time when cleaning. However, they also require regular maintenance, including emptying the dirt bins, washing the reusable cleaning pads in accordance with the manufacturer's instructions or disposing of single-use ones and keeping the sensors clean.

Find features for mapping to avoid making multiple passes over the same areas and app integration that lets you set schedules, alter power settings and modes, and save maps of your home.

1. Clean the Dirt Bin

Regular maintenance is essential for most robot vacuums and mops. This includes emptying the dirt bins and washing pads and keeping track of consumables that require replacement. The more you take care of these components, the longer your robot mop and vacuum cleaner will last. Some cleaning robots require a little extra attention particularly those with water tanks.

First, empty the dustbin completely following every cleaning session. This is a simple task, but is crucial to the operation of your robot. It is also important to clean your filter periodically. Consult the user manual for your specific model to determine the frequency and how often you should clean the filter.

2. Wash the Cleaning Pads

Depending on the method you make use of your robot mop, the pads could become dirty or stained. It's crucial to clean the pads for cleaning regularly. This can be accomplished by putting them in the washing machine along with the regular washing of laundry or by hand washing them. Avoid using fabric softener or dryer sheets, as these reduce the absorbency of the pad and cause it to not work effectively.

If your robot mop is also an air cleaner, you must empty and clean the dust bin regularly. Hybrid models that vacuum and sweep using a dry mop are also affected. Many robot mops include brush attachments which need to be cleaned.

When washing mop pads, make sure to rinse them completely to remove any remaining dirt and grime. You can also soak the pads in warm water for several minutes to break loose any dirt that's stuck. When they're completely clean, let the pads air dry, or affordable robot vacuum place them in the dryer on a low heat setting. It is recommended that you clean your pads every 2 to 3 months.

During the cleaning process, mops and vacuums can pick up small objects which could harm your robot's sensors. To avoid this happening, it is recommended to periodically wipe the sensors with a clean microfiber cloth. This will help the robot move around the room without smacking against furniture or walls.

The majority of robot vacuums and mops are equipped with sensors at their bases which are used to detect obstacles and ensure that the machine isn't caught in tight spaces. You'll need to clean them often since they can become clogged up with dust and other debris.

Some robot vacuums have self-cleaning features that you can utilize after every use. Visit the manufacturer's website to determine if your model has this feature. The process typically takes about two to three minutes and is possible to run it through an app or a button on the robot. This cycle should be run frequently using a mop or vacuum cleaner to ensure the efficiency of sensors and other components.

4. Clean the Sensors

Most robot vacuums and some mop-and-vacuum combination models come with an app that lets you create automated cleaning schedules, set cleaning modes and monitor when the device requires maintenance. The app allows you to manually clean start, stop, and adjust the settings of your affordable robot vacuum from any place within the home.

The app is especially helpful if your robotic cleaner has maps features, such as lasers, cameras or optical dToF, which enable it to save an image of the room and navigate around furniture. These features can decrease the amount of staining that occurs on your floor and make cleaning less time-consuming.

If the mapping sensor of your robot is dirty, it will have difficulty navigating through your home. It's important to clean the sensors on a regular basis like you would an iPhone or camera lens screen. The best rated robot vacuum method to do this is by using a dry, clean cloth. If you use a wet cloth or cleaner, you may damage the sensors and cause them to malfunction.

It's also an excellent idea to clean your robot vacuum brushes on a regular basis. This will stop hair tangles from developing and blocking the motor, and make it easier for your robot to clean up particles. It's also a good idea to wipe down the primary roll of your brush because it's responsible for removing dirt and will build up a lot of dust over time.

Also, make sure you only use the cleaners recommended by the robot's manufacturer. Other floor cleaners can damage your robot and could void the warranty. Most brands recommend a mixture of vinegar and water, or a cleaner that is specially designed for their robot vacuum for stairs. Never use hot water or abrasive cleaners because they can damage the internal components of your robot cleaner and leave a mess on your floor. If you have any questions check out the owner's manual for detailed instructions on how to properly clean your robot cleaner.
